San Mateo County's 2014-15 Property Assessment Roll Reflects Vibrant San Mateo County Economy

Contact: Mark Church, Assessor-County Clerk-Recorder & Chief Elections OfficerAlternate: Terry Flinn, Special Assistant to the Assessor (Redwood City, CA) San Mateo County Assessor Mark Church today officially certified the 2014-2015 Property Assessment Roll at a historical high of $164.9 billion of assessed valuation.  The local combined roll increased by $8.8 billion, representing a 5.61% increase over last year’s 2013-2014 roll of $156 billion.
